xfs文件系统是否有调优项可以做?

xfs文件系统是否有调优项可以做

参与6

1同行回答

zhaoxiaoyong081zhaoxiaoyong081资深工程师平安科技
XFS文件系统在Linux系统上具有一些可供调优的选项。以下是一些常见的XFS文件系统调优项:分配策略(Allocation Policies):XFS支持多种分配策略,用于控制文件数据和元数据的分布。可以使用-o allocsize选项设置预分配大小,以优化文件分配的性能和空间利用率。写延迟(Write Delay):XF...显示全部

XFS文件系统在Linux系统上具有一些可供调优的选项。以下是一些常见的XFS文件系统调优项:

  1. 分配策略(Allocation Policies):XFS支持多种分配策略,用于控制文件数据和元数据的分布。可以使用-o allocsize选项设置预分配大小,以优化文件分配的性能和空间利用率。
  2. 写延迟(Write Delay):XFS默认启用了写延迟(write delay)策略,将文件系统的元数据写入延迟缓冲区(delayed logging)。可以使用-o delaylog选项关闭写延迟,以提高数据的持久性和同步写入的性能。
  3. 数据日志(Data Logging):XFS支持数据日志(data logging)模式,可以使用-o nologdata选项关闭数据日志,以提高数据写入性能。但请注意,关闭数据日志可能会增加数据丢失的风险。
  4. 内存管理(Memory Management):可以使用-o attr2选项启用更高效的属性缓存,提高XFS文件系统的内存管理性能。
  5. 空间回收(Space Reclamation):XFS支持在线空间回收功能,可以使用-o ftype=1选项启用,以减少碎片并优化空间利用率。
  6. 写缓存(Write Caching):可以使用-o writecache选项启用写缓存,提高XFS文件系统的写入性能。

这只是一些常见的XFS文件系统调优选项示例。要选择合适的调优选项,需要根据具体的使用场景、硬件配置和性能需求来进行评估和测试。在调优文件系统之前,请确保备份重要数据并小心进行操作,以避免数据丢失或损坏。建议在实施调优之前详细阅读XFS文件系统的相关文档和手册,以获得更全面和准确的信息。

收起
保险 · 2023-06-30
浏览531

ChatGPT 回答

是的,XFS文件系统在Linux系统中是一种高性能的文件系统,但是在某些情况下可能需要进行调优以获得更好的性能。

以下是一些XFS文件系统的调优建议:

  1. 调整文件系统挂载选项:可以通过修改挂载选项来优化XFS文件系统的性能。例如,可以使用noatime选项来禁用文件系统上的访问时间戳,从而减少磁盘I/O操作。
  2. 调整XFS日志设置:XFS文件系统使用日志来记录文件系统操作,可以通过调整日志设置来优化性能。例如,可以增加日志大小以减少日志滚动的频率。
  3. 调整文件系统块大小:XFS文件系统支持不同的块大小,可以根据应用程序的需求调整块大小以获得更好的性能。
  4. 调整文件系统缓存设置:可以通过调整文件系统缓存设置来优化XFS文件系统的性能。例如,可以增加文件系统缓存大小以减少磁盘I/O操作。
  5. 使用SSD硬盘:如果使用SSD硬盘,可以通过调整文件系统设置来优化性能。例如,可以使用discard选项来启用TRIM操作,从而减少写入操作的延迟。

需要注意的是,XFS文件系统的调优需要根据具体的应用场景和硬件环境进行调整,不同的设置可能会产生不同的效果。因此,在进行XFS文件系统调优之前,需要进行充分的测试和评估。

提问者

三虎
系统运维工程师中国邮政储蓄银行
擅长领域: 服务器信创Linux

问题来自

相关问题

相关资料

相关文章

问题状态

  • 发布时间:2023-06-29
  • 关注会员:2 人
  • 问题浏览:987
  • 最近回答:2023-06-30
  • X社区推广